7th grade science unit 3 lesson 4 and 5

AB
homeostasisthe maintenance of a constant internal state in a changing environment
photosynthesisthe process by which plants , algae, and some bacteria use sunlight, carbon dioxide, and water to make food
cellular respirationthe process by which cells use oxygen to produce energy from food
mitosisan eukaryotic cells, a process of cell division that forms two new nuclei, each of which has the same number of chromosomes
diffusionthe movement of particles from regions of lower density
osmosisthe diffusion of water through semipermeable membrane
passive transportthe movement of substances across a cell membrane without the use of energy by the cell
active transportthe movement of substances across the cell membrane that requires the cell to use energy
endocytosisthe process by which a cell membrane surrounds a particle and encloses the particle in a vesicle to bring the particle into the cell
exocytosisthe process in which a cell releases a particle by enclosing the particle in a vesicle that then moves to the cell service and fuses with the cell membrane
